About the New Jersey NJSLA Science Grade 11 Exam
The New Jersey Student Learning Assessments — Science (NJSLA-S) Grade 11 assessment measures proficiency on the 2014 New Jersey Student Learning Standards for Science (three-dimensional: Disciplinary Core Ideas, Science and Engineering Practices, and Crosscutting Concepts). It covers matter and interactions, forces, energy, waves, organisms and ecosystems, heredity and evolution, Earth's place and systems, Earth and human activity, and engineering design at the high-school level. It is administered online through the New Jersey Assessments Portal (Cambium Assessment, Inc.) each spring in four 60-minute fixed-form units, in English only. Frequently Asked Questions
What is the NJSLA Science Grade 11 test?
It is the New Jersey Student Learning Assessments — Science assessment for Grade 11, administered online through the New Jersey Assessments Portal (Cambium Assessment, Inc.) each spring in four 60-minute fixed-form units (240 minutes total) with selected-response, multi-select, technology-enhanced items, and phenomena-based item clusters.
Is the NJSLA Science test adaptive?
No. NJSLA Science is a fixed-form (non-adaptive) assessment. Only the NJSLA-Adaptive ELA and Mathematics assessments are computer-adaptive.
Is a calculator allowed on the NJSLA Science Grade 11 test?
Yes. Students have access to a scientific calculator embedded in the testing platform.
What standards does the NJSLA Science Grade 11 test cover?
It covers the 2014 New Jersey Student Learning Standards for Science, organized three-dimensionally across Disciplinary Core Ideas (Matter, Forces, Energy, Waves, Organisms/Ecosystems, Heredity/Evolution, Earth's Systems, Earth and Human Activity), Science and Engineering Practices, and Crosscutting Concepts.
